Our Technology
TouchIT Technologies' IR technology is based on a combination of IR LEDs and Photo Transistors that are aligned in pairs around the screen or board. The firmware is then loaded which specifies the size of the board. These pairs of LEDs and Photo Transistors are then calibrated and are essentially casting a grid over the surface. When the surface is touched, this breaks the line of sight between the LEDs and the Photo Transistors. Where the break occurs this position is converted into an 'X' and a 'Y' coordinate which the computer then converts into a mouse position. With a resolution of 4096 x 4096, this is a very accurate technology.
